🥾Hiking

🏔️Hiking is a great way to explore nature and stay active. Whether you are a beginner or an experienced hiker, there are trails for everyone.

🐻Tips for Hiking

  • Start with easy trails if you are a beginner.
  • Always wear comfortable shoes and carry a backpack with essentials such as water, snacks, a map, and a first-aid kit.
  • Plan your route in advance and check the weather forecast.
  • Leave no trace - remember to take your trash with you.

🏊‍♂️Water Sports

🌊If you love water and adventure, then water sports are for you! From kayaking to paddleboarding, there is something for every age and skill level.

🛶Tips for Water Sports

  • Always wear a life jacket and check the weather conditions before you begin.
  • Take a lesson if you are a beginner.
  • Don’t paddle alone, and always stay within sight of others.
  • Respect marine life and never litter.

🚵‍♀️Mountain Biking

🚴‍♂️If you are an adrenaline junkie and love the thrill of speed, then mountain biking is for you! It’s a great way to explore off-the-beaten-track locations and challenge yourself.

🚴‍♂️Tips for Mountain Biking

  • Start with easy trails and then progress to more advanced ones.
  • Always wear a helmet and protect your knees and elbows.
  • Check the bike brakes, gears, and tires before you start.
  • Stay on the marked trails and be mindful of other hikers.

⛺Camping

🏕️Camping is a great way to disconnect from the digital world, connect with nature, and bond with friends and family. Whether you camp in a tent or an RV, it’s a fun and memorable experience.

🔥Tips for Camping

  • Choose a campsite that suits your preferences and needs.
  • Pack appropriate gear, such as tents, sleeping bags, cooking utensils, and food.
  • Set up camp during daylight hours.
  • Respect nature and abide by any fire restrictions.

🏃‍♂️Trail Running

🏃‍♀️If running is your passion, then trail running will take your running game to a new level! Running on trails requires more focus and attention to your environment, making it a more exciting and challenging experience.

🏃‍♂️Tips for Trail Running

  • Start with easy trails and gradually increase mileage and difficulty.
  • Wear trail-running shoes with good traction and protection.
  • Carry water and snacks, especially for longer runs.
  • Be mindful of the environment and other hikers.

🧗‍♀️Rock Climbing

🧗‍♂️If you are looking for a physically and mentally challenging outdoor adventure, then rock climbing may be your next hobby. Climbing rocks requires skill, technique, and focus, but the rewards are endless.

🪂Tips for Rock Climbing

  • Take a lesson from a professional to learn the basics and safety techniques.
  • Always use proper gear, such as a harness, helmet, and rope.
  • Start with easy routes and gradually work your way up to more difficult ones.
  • Respect the environment and stick to designated climbing areas.
